Food & Drink: Vietnamese street food is known for being delicious and affordable. A budget of $10-15 per day for food and drink would allow you to enjoy local specialties and eat at small restaurants or street stalls. For a week, this would add up to around $70-105.Is Vietnam cheap to eat and drink?

How much is a cup of coffee in Hanoi?
How much is a cup of coffee in Vietnam? Coffee in Vietnam is usually extremely reasonable. Your basic white coffee (cà phê sữa) will typically range from anywhere between 15,000 a cup for a street side stall coffee to 50,000 to 60,000 VND for an air-conditioned cafe in a touristy place like Hoi An.Do you tip in Vietnam?

Which is cheaper, Thailand or Vietnam?
In general, Vietnam tends to be slightly cheaper than Thailand, with lower prices for accommodation and food. However, keep in mind that tourist hotspots can be more expensive. In both countries, street food is a great way to save money and experience the local cuisine.How much does a McDonald's meal cost in Vietnam?

A vietnamese beer can or bottle is sold around 18-25k VND depending on the branch at local restaurants. Craft beer starts at 60k VND a pint.What is a phin filter?

Overview of Vietnam Meal CostVietnam meal cost varies significantly based on location, dining style, and restaurant type. The average daily food cost ranges from VND 200,000 - 1,400,000 (USD 8 - 58) per person, with street food being the most economical option and luxury restaurants representing premium pricing.
